rsyslog 错误泛滥日志

rsyslog 错误泛滥日志

Ubuntu 18.04LTS 服务器,我的日志突然充斥着 rsyslog 错误:

Jan  5 19:17:01 servername rsyslogd: action 'action 13' resumed (module 'builtin:omfile') [v8.32.0 try http://www.rsyslog.com/e/2359 ]
Jan  5 19:17:01 servername rsyslogd: action 'action 13' suspended (module 'builtin:omfile'), retry 0. There should be messages before this one giving the reason for suspension. [v8.32.0 try http://www.rsyslog.com/e/2007 ]

日志中有数千个这样的操作 13 条目。我认为问题的根源是这两个权限问题:

Jan  6 06:27:05 servername rsyslogd: file '/var/log/apache2/access.log': open error: Permission denied [v8.32.0 try http://www.rsyslog.com/e/2433 ]
Jan  6 06:27:05 servername rsyslogd: file '/var/log/apache2/cgi.log': open error: Permission denied [v8.32.0 try http://www.rsyslog.com/e/2433 ]

我没有做任何与 rsyslog 相关的事情来改变我所知道的这些错误是在应用一些 Ubuntu 更新/补丁后开始的。

/var/log/apache2 和子文件夹/文件的权限和所有权应该是什么样的?

为什么 rsyslog 会用数千个这样的错误来淹没我的日志,从而掩盖其他可能重要的东西!

答案1

尝试成为syslog此文件的所有者
例如cron.log

-rw-r-----   1 syslog    adm               708 Mar 28 01:02 cron.log

至少这为我解决了错误......

相关内容